Money Over Love

Rating: 5.0


Gone are the days when love was someone's priority

Settled, lavish, MONEY is all someone's primacy

Love can't be bought is what I was taught

Left the lover for the lust of money and mien

Year's together but nothing matters now

Marry into money is the bitter truth of now

Given a wand, a chance to change

I would ask for the importance of love back into human race....P.S
